How Common Is The Last Name Kroeschel? popularity and diffusion
The last name is the 2,152,526th most frequently held last name internationally, held by around 1 in 94,643,453 people. This surname is predominantly found in The Americas, where 94 percent of Kroeschel reside; 92 percent reside in North America and 92 percent reside in Anglo-North America.
This last name is most commonly occurring in The United States, where it is carried by 70 people, or 1 in 5,177,985. In The United States it is primarily found in: Illinois, where 60 percent reside, Pennsylvania, where 16 percent reside and New Jersey, where 11 percent reside. Apart from The United States this last name occurs in 3 countries. It is also found in Germany, where 6 percent reside and Brazil, where 1 percent reside.
